    Fans at Taylor Swift‘s first The Eras Tour show in Tampa were delighted by the inclusion of a new song, though it wasn’t technically an addition to the set list.

    The song “Holy Ground” was used during the show on Thursday night (April 13) at Raymond James Stadium in Florida.

    This is the first time that the song has been included in the show, but you’re probably wondering how it actually was used if it’s not actually on the setlist.

    In the video that plays while the stage is transitioning to the Red era, the song “Everything Has Changed” used to play in the background. Tampa fans were surprised by the song being replaced by “Holy Ground” for the transition piece.
